79 次查看
Git 是一个版本控制系统,用于管理软件开发过程中的代码更改。Git 将更改存储为快照,这些快照先被暂存,然后提交。Git 不仅存储代码更改,还存储有关文件添加和删除的信息。有时,您可能希望在提交之前取消暂存或恢复文件的删除。本文将指导您完成在 Git 中取消暂存文件的过程,并提供分步说明。取消暂存已删除文件的步骤步骤 1:检查状态首先检查已删除文件的状… 阅读更多
244 次查看
作为一名开发者,你可能热爱编码,但害怕 Git 中不可避免的合并冲突。这些冲突会中断你的工作流程并浪费宝贵的时间。幸运的是,有一种方法可以自动化解决过程,确保你可以顺利地继续工作。在本文中,我将向你展示如何在 Git 中设置自动冲突解决,优先考虑你的更改或来自另一个分支的更改。我第一次遇到合并冲突我还记得我第一次遇到主要的合并冲突,就像昨天发生的一样。我刚刚完成一个重要的功能,并兴奋地合并我的分支。然而,… 阅读更多
320 次查看
在我们的 .NET 项目中创建 .gitignore 文件的最佳方法对于确保正确的版本控制和有条理的代码维护至关重要。此文件通过允许我们指定哪些文件和文件夹应从 Git 的监控和存储库中排除,从而在实现这些目标方面发挥着至关重要的作用。在本文中,我们将探讨为我们的 .NET 项目开发 .gitignore 文件的最有效策略,确保代码库干净简洁。为什么 .gitignore 文件很重要?在软件开发项目的过程中,… 阅读更多
1K+ 次查看
在 Git 中获取远程分支最有效的方法是使用称为“获取”的过程。如今,工程师和开发人员最喜欢的选择是 Git,在软件项目的协同工作和处理方面,Git 已成为开发人员的首选。它提供适应性和强大的功能,使其成为全球必不可少且高效的工具。“获取”远程分支是 Git 中的基本任务之一,它允许我们从远程存储库获取最新的更新。在这篇文章中,我们将深入探讨获取… 阅读更多
140 次查看
将 Git Hook commit -msg 有效地整合到我们的开发工作流程中,可以提升团队的版本控制实践,最终实现更高效的开发周期、更高质量的代码和更好的整体软件开发体验。Git 作为分布式版本控制系统,彻底改变了软件开发的方式,为开发人员提供了一个强大而灵活的平台来高效地管理他们的代码库。Git 的一个重要方面是它能够利用钩子,在这种情况下,我们关注的是“commit-msg”钩子。在这篇全面的文章中,我们将深入探讨 Git Hook commit -msg 的各种用例,探索如何… 阅读更多
173 次查看
Git 工作流程在软件开发领域中起着举足轻重的作用,在软件开发领域中,有效的团队合作和版本管理对于项目的成功执行至关重要。Git 是一种流行的分布式版本控制系统,它为开发人员提供了一系列强大的实用程序和工具来监督他们的代码库。对于初学者或该领域的资深专业人员来说,掌握 Git 工作流程的基本原理非常重要。在这篇全面的文章中,我们将深入探讨 Git 工作流程的核心概念和最佳方法。Git 工作流程简介 Git 是一种分布式版本控制… 阅读更多
112 次查看
在当今快节奏的技术领域,高效的协作和简化的工作流程是成功的关键。在使用 Git 存储库和管理拉取请求时,手动处理合并过程可能既费时又容易出错。这就是 Mergify 发挥作用的地方——这是一个强大的自动化工具,它简化并自动化了拉取请求的合并,从而节省了时间并降低了人为错误的风险。在本文中,我们将探讨如何利用 Mergify 自动合并拉取请求,从而节省时间并提高生产力。什么是 Mergify?Mergify 是一个为 GitHub 特别创建的尖端自动化工具。它无缝集成… 阅读更多
2K+ 次查看
使用 Git Hooks 验证分支名称不仅可以强制执行一致性,还可以帮助避免命名冲突和以后出现的问题。在快节奏的软件开发世界中,像 Git 这样的版本控制系统已成为每个开发人员工具包中不可或缺的一部分。Git 能够实现高效的协作、无缝的代码管理和简单的更改跟踪。当开发人员处理各种功能和错误修复时,他们会在 Git 中创建不同的分支来隔离他们的工作。但是,有效地管理这些分支可能会成为一项挑战,尤其是在确保标准化和有意义的分支名称方面。在本综合指南中,我们将… 阅读更多
653 次查看
在编程和软件开发领域,GitHub 已成为托管和交换代码和项目的重要平台。它为开发人员提供了一个协作空间,让他们可以一起工作、处理版本控制并在全球范围内展示他们的项目。同时,Google Colab 已成为数据科学家和机器学习爱好者青睐的强大的在线编码环境。通过整合这两个平台的优势,可以实现项目开发和共享的流畅工作流程。本文旨在指导我们完成将项目从 Google Colab 上传到 GitHub 的过程,提供适合初学者的分步指南和… 阅读更多
14K+ 次查看
解决Git中“拒绝合并无关历史记录”的问题对于软件开发至关重要。Git已经成为版本控制和团队协作的重要工具。但是,开发人员在尝试合并不同的分支时,经常会遇到一个令人沮丧和困惑的错误消息,提示历史记录无关。但是不用担心!在这篇详尽的文章中,我们将深入探讨此错误的细节,并提供有效的实用解决方案。理解错误 当我们尝试合并Git中历史记录没有关联的两个分支时,将会出现… 阅读更多